Platinum Investment Properties purchased this property as a foreclosure in June 2008. This property needed to be cleaned up, re-designed, updated, and completely renovated in order to be an appealing property in a 6 week timeline.

Living Room Before:

Living Room After:
The firplace was still functional but out of date, so we removed the existing mantel, and installed new slate tile over existing brick. We also installed two custom made cherry mantels on each side of the fireplace. Completed the room with a new ceiling fan and white trim throughout.

Master Bedroom & Bath:
We installed two 12 inch base cabinets and made a base for the new granite counter top and vessel bowl.

Installed a new tub base and plumbing, then applied matching tile and granite inserts to the tub walls.

Master Bedroom: Installed new window, carpet, trim, crown molding, light fixtures.

Outside before:
The front of the house was over grown with the current landscaping. The house was also lacking curb appeal

Outside After:
We removed all existing overgrown shrubs and plants, removed one existing flue that was not in use any more, made the current fireplace flue into a wider more appealing chimney that matches the house materials & style. To add curb appeal, we removed the large front window, added a front porch with railing and sidewalk. This addition not only adds appeal and balance, buts also adds a nice overhang and porch for guests. All new Low-E windows were installed with new Azek trim boards, and the entire house received a new coat of paint. New 35 yr. Architectural shingles were installed, and gutters and downspouts complete the renovation on the outside.

Kitchen Before: The current kitchen needed to be completely gutted, re-designed and updated.

Kitchen After:
We opened the kitchen by removing the exiting wall and flue that was not being used, enlarged the counter-top space, and re-designed the work-triangle by moving stove to the peninsula and created a breakfast bar.

We completed the kitchen by installing all new birch cabinets, st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, new sink and plumbing, electrical outlets and fixtures, tile backsplash, and cherry wood floors. The kitchen was accented by tile custom backsplash, under-cabinet & above cabinet lighting, dark and light maple crown-molding, stainless-steel receptacle covers.
